In Indiana, the legal age to gamble varies depending on the type of gambling activity. Here’s a detailed breakdown of age requirements for different forms of gambling in the state:
1. Land-Based Casinos & Slots
Minimum Age: 21 years old
All casinos, riverboats, and racinos (horse tracks with slots) in Indiana require players to be at least 21 years old. This applies to table games, slots, and electronic gaming machines.

3. Sports Betting
Minimum Age: 21 years old
Indiana’s regulated sportsbooks, both online and in-person, require customers to be 21 or older to place wagers on sports events.
